Overview

Jobright is an AI-powered career search platform focused on making the job hunt faster, more tailored, and easier to navigate. The company is hiring a Machine Learning Engineer to build the models behind resume understanding, job matching, and career guidance for users.

Responsibilities

  • Develop, train, and launch machine learning models that support core platform features such as matching, ranking, and recommendations.
  • Create and maintain training pipelines, feature stores, and evaluation systems that enable quick experimentation and reliable measurement.
  • Work with product, engineering, and applied AI colleagues to turn unclear product needs into concrete modeling tasks and delivered features.
  • Track model behavior in production, investigate performance drops, and apply insights to future model iterations.

Requirements

  • 1 to 3 years of experience in machine learning, data science, or a closely related technical area.
  • Ability to communicate model decisions, tradeoffs, and outcomes clearly to both technical and non-technical audiences.
  • Strong understanding of classical machine learning and modern deep learning, including how to train, evaluate, and deploy models at scale.
  • Preferred: experience from an internship or industry role in ML engineering, applied research, or data science within a tech or AI-driven organization.
  • Preferred: experience delivering production ML solutions in fast-changing environments where data, priorities, and requirements evolve often.
  • Preferred: practical experience with Python, PyTorch or TensorFlow, distributed training and inference, MLOps tools, and SQL-based data systems.
